All prosecutions for violations of § 22-3401 shall be conducted in the name of the District of Columbia by the Corporation Counsel or any Assistant Corporation Counsel. As used in this section the term “Corporation Counsel” means the Attorney for the District of Columbia, by whatever title such attorney may be known, designated by the Mayor of the District of Columbia to perform the functions prescribed for the Corporation Counsel in this section.
D.C. Code § 22-3403
Use of “District of Columbia” or similar designation by private detective or collection agency — Prosecutions for violations
